This position will be responsible a variety of engineering duties and project management to support operations and the maintenance of public facilities.
In this role, you will be managing the design and construction of capital improvement projects, focusing on water and sanitary sewer systems, pump stations, force mains and water distributions systems.
As an integral team member, you will review construction plans, ensuring adherence to department and city specifications and collaborate closely with engineering consultants.
This position will be filled as an Engineer II or an Engineer III, depending on qualifications.

69 Duties: Serve as Project Manager and Engineer-in-Charge for water, sanitary sewer and stormwater projects and ensure timely and on-budget design and construction.
Perform contract administration for design and construction projects.
Conduct field investigations and interpret contract requirements.
Prepare reports and maintain project documentation and records.
Coordinate and administer project work orders, bids, contracts, and invoices.
Perform infrastructure condition assessment and manage water and sewer infrastructure rehabilitation projects.
Coordinate with City Departments, Public Utilities Operations, and Local and State Agencies.
Provide Engineering support for operation and maintenance of Public Utilities infrastructure.
Consistently apply independent decision-making skills.
